Subtract 8/63 from 30/80
30/80 - 8/63 is 125/504.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 80 and 63 is 5040
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 5040 - For the 1st fraction, since 80 × 63 = 5040,
30/80 = 30 × 63/80 × 63 = 1890/5040 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 63 × 80 = 5040,
8/63 = 8 × 80/63 × 80 = 640/5040 - Subtract the two like fractions:
1890/5040 - 640/5040 = 1890 - 640/5040 = 1250/5040 - After reducing the fraction, the answer is 125/504
